The Buccaneers signed former Rutgers DT Eric LeGrand as a UDFA. A very classy move by an organization that I usually hate.
Bucs annouce signing of paralized former Rutgers player Eric LeGrand.
I know it's not a Saints story, and probably should/will be moved to the MSB, but hopefully some of yall enjoy the story before that happens.
Bucs annouce signing of paralized former Rutgers player Eric LeGrand.
quote:
“Leading up to the draft, I couldn’t help but think that this should’ve been Eric’s draft class,” said Schiano in the statement from the team. “This small gesture is the least we could do to recognize his character, spirit, and perseverance. The way Eric lives his life epitomizes what we are looking for in Buccaneer Men.”
